The region experiences moderate to heavy rainfall, particularly in the spring and fall, which can overwhelm local sewer systems. This climate pattern increases the likelihood of sewage backups in homes and businesses, especially those with older piping systems.

Blackwater exposure in Eddington poses serious health risks, including bacterial infections and respiratory issues. Immediate professional cleanup is essential to mitigate these dangers and prevent long-term health complications.
